Whole Wheat Penne With Butternut Squash
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Cook Time: 20 Minutes
Ready In: 30 Minutes
Servings: 5
In this filling, healthful, delicious recipe, butternut squash forms the sauce. Use frozen butternut squash cubes or cube and roast a fresh butternut squash yourself.
Ingredients:
3 1/2 cups butternut squash, cooked until soft
1 small yellow onion
2 1/2 cups whole wheat penne, uncooked
1/4 cup olive oil
2 tablespoons toasted wheat germ or 2 tablespoons breadcrumbs
1 1/2 teaspoons red pepper flakes
1 1/2 teaspoons italian seasoning
4 garlic cloves
Directions:
1. Bring a medium pot of water to boil. Add penne; cook 10-12 minutes, or until al dente. Drain and return to pot, removed from heat.
2. Slice onion. Add to skillet over medium-high heat and sauté for 10 minutes, or until soft and lightly browned.
3. Chop garlic; add to onion and cook for 2 minutes.
4. Add onion and butternut squash to penne; stir until butternut squash loses its structure.
5. Add olive oil, wheat germ, red pepper flakes,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per.
6. Salt and pepper to taste.
